Nobility crown RombesAncient and noble family, originally from Messina, which has spread over the centuries in various regions of Italy. The strictly documented genealogical thread of this illustrious and very ancient family which originally from Sicily traces its origin back to a character which appears in historical documents of the time, kept in the annals and archives of the same city of, where she lived as reported by the Filiberto or other historical writers and researchers. A Raimondo, in 1402, obtained confirmation of forty ounces of gold on the income of the secretia of Palermo, already granted to him on November 3, 1390; a Cosimo was praetor in Palermo in 1429-30; a Luca was captain of justice of the same city in the year 1446-46 and praetor in the year 1453-54; a Guglielmo Raimondo was a senator in that city in 1575-76 and a Benedict held this office in the year 1517-18. ...

Blazon Rombes

Coat of arms of family Rombes

1. Coat of arms of family: Rombes
Language of the text: Italiano

D'azzurro, al delfino d'argento, nuotante sul mare dello stesso, fluttuoso di nero, movente dalla punta, sormontato da tre stelle d'oro, ordinate nel capo. Cimiero: Un uccello posato di nero.

Blasone della famiglia Rombes. Fonte bibliografica: "Nobiliario di Sicilia" di Antonio Mango di Casalgerardo (Palermo, A. Reber, 1912) custodito presso la biblioteca centrale della regione Sicilia.
